3. OPERATING DETERMINATIONS
The compact light set LED KLS-160 consists of four slimline LED spots and the control unit. The set comes
pre-assembled in a pratical transport bag. It can be placed on a lighting stand or mounted to a truss.
Thanks to the integrated control unit with LED display, the light set can be used without external control in
sound-controlled mode or in automatic mode with processor-controlled color changes. Control is also
possible via matching accessories such as the DMX controller DMX LED Operator 4, the infrared system
DMX LED Operator IR2DMX or the foot pedal FP-1.
This product is only allowed to be operated with an alternating voltage of 230 V, 50 Hz and was designed for
indoor use only.
This device is designed for professional use, e.g. on stages, in discotheques, theatres etc. Lighting effects
are not designed for permanent operation. Consistent operation breaks will ensure that the device will serve
you for a long time without defects.

4. DISCRIPTION
4.1 Features
DMX LED spotlight set with with 16 tricolor LEDs
• Compact LED light set with 4 slimline spots and crossbar with integrated DMX control unit and stand
adaptor
• Ultra-light ideally suited for mobile use
• Mounts to stands and truss systems
• Comes pre-assembled with pratical transport bag
• 4 tricolor LEDs per spot provide for an exquisite RGB color mix
• Movable and tiltable spotlights
• DMX-controlled operation or stand-alone operation with processor-controlled color change
• Master/Slave operation
• Sound-control via built-in microphone with sensitivity control
• Convenient control possible via optional 4-pedal foot pedal FP-1 or IR remote control
• DMX512 control via regular DMX controller (occupies 15 channels)
• Optimized for control with the optional control panel DMX LED Operator 4
• Via DMX, each spot can be individually controlled
• DMX functions: dimmer, automatic mode, music control, strobe effect
• Addressing and setting via control panel with 4-digit LED display
• Black lacquered metal version
• Ready for connection with power cord and safety plug
